数据库基础知识有哪些?数据库基础入门教程
关于一个数据库基础知识的问题
在云计算日益普及的今天,许多开发者在构建应用时,往往将目光聚焦于前端交互或后端逻辑架构,却容易忽视支撑整个业务运转的核心基石数据库,我们在服务器选型与性能调优的实践中,发现了一个普遍存在的认知误区:数据库的性能瓶颈往往不在于SQL语句的优化,而在于底层存储引擎与服务器I/O吞吐量的匹配度。这一发现促使我们对多款主流云服务器进行了深度测评,旨在通过真实数据揭示“基础设施即代码”背后的性能真相。
为什么数据库性能如此敏感?
数据库是典型的高I/O密集型应用,无论是关系型数据库(如MySQL、PostgreSQL)还是非关系型数据库(如Redis、MongoDB),其核心操作均涉及大量的磁盘读写或内存交换,如果服务器底层存储无法提供稳定的高IOPS(每秒输入/输出操作次数)和低延迟,上层再精妙的数据库架构设计也难以发挥效能。